图片地址可能的情况 可能有http:// 或 “”或带样式,
最终要取到图片的地址
如果是网络地址,就取http://****.gif(格式)
如果是本地地址,最终结果为 ****.gif(格式)示例:
本地 <img src=snow.gif>
网络 <img src=http://www.688886.com/upimg/ad.gif>
带图片样式属性的<IMG style="FILTER: ; WIDTH: 470px; HEIGHT: 200px" height=200 alt="" hspace=0 src="http://shop.688886.com/upimg/200908/20090806051725189.gif" width=470 border=0>网上某些正则表达式通用性不强,只能取到某一特例的图片地址
希望能得到高手指点!$a='/(\<IMG)(.*?)( src\=\")(.*?)(\".*?\>)/';
              $z=preg_match_all($a,htmlspecialchars_decode($rs->n_content),$c);
              if(!empty($z))
              {
  echo $c[4][0];
  }
我曾经用过的